What Are Soffit and Fascia?
Before diving into services, let's clarify what soffit and fascia are:
- Soffit: This is the product that covers the underside of the roof overhang. It shows up from the ground and is crucial for ventilation in your attic area.
- Fascia: This is the vertical board that runs along the edge of the roofing, straight above the soffit. It functions as an assistance for the lower edges of the roofing and assists hold the rain gutters in place.
Value of Soffit and Fascia
The soffit and fascia serve a number of vital functions:
| Function | Description |
|---|---|
| Aesthetic Appeal | Enhances the overall look of your home's exterior. |
| Ventilation | Offers needed air flow to the attic, avoiding moisture buildup. |
| Pest Protection | Acts as a barrier against birds, insects, and other insects. |
| Gutter Support | Provides a strong foundation for the seamless gutters to collect rainwater efficiently. |
| Structural Integrity | Helps protect the roof from moisture damage and decay. |
Typical Materials Used for Soffit and Fascia
When considering soffit and fascia services, it's important to choose the right products. Here's a list of typical choices:
- Vinyl: Durable, low maintenance, and available in various colors, vinyl is a popular option.
- Aluminum: Resistant to rust and rust, aluminum is light-weight and lasting.
- Wood: Offers a classic look however needs routine maintenance to avoid rot and damage.
- Fiber Cement: Provides toughness and resistance against insects and wetness, making it a contemporary alternative.
- PVC: An artificial option that is water resistant, lightweight, and practically maintenance-free.
Soffit and Fascia Installation Process
Installing soffit and fascia is not just a DIY task; professional services ensure that the task is done correctly. The installation procedure normally includes the following steps:
- Inspection: Assessing the current condition of the existing soffit and fascia to figure out if repairs are necessary.
- Product Selection: Discussing material alternatives with the customer and selecting based on aesthetic preferences and sturdiness.
- Elimination: Carefully removing old soffit and fascia without destructive surrounding areas.
- Installation: Installing brand-new soffit and fascia, ensuring correct ventilation and alignment.
- Painting/Staining: If needed, applying paint or stain to wood products for included defense and looks.
- Final Inspection: Conducting a walkthrough with the homeowner to ensure complete satisfaction and address any concerns.

Frequently Asked Questions
1. How often should I change soffit and fascia?
It depends on the material used and environmental elements, but generally, soffit and fascia must be examined every couple of years. If you notice signs of wear, such as peeling paint or wood rot, it's time for a replacement.
2. Can I set up soffit and fascia myself?
While it is possible to do a DIY installation, it's advised to work with experts. They possess the tools and experience required to ensure a safe and efficient task.
3. How do I understand if my soffit and fascia need repairs?
Signs that repairs are needed consist of noticeable cracks, peeling paint, leakages around the attic, or the presence of insects.
4. What colors and designs are available?
Most materials are available in a large range of colors and designs. Seek advice from a professional to find options that match your home's architecture.
5. Is ventilation required for soffit?
Yes, proper ventilation is important in preventing wetness accumulation in the attic, which can result in mold and roof damage.
